In Reading Between the Signs, Anna Mindess provides a perspective on a culture that is not widely understood - American Deaf culture. With the collaboration of three distinguished Deaf consultants, Mindess explores the implications of cultural differences at the intersection of the Deaf and hearing worlds.
About the Author: Anna Mindess has worked as a sign language interpreter in business, legal, educational, medical, video relay and performing arts settings for more than thirty years. A noted author, educator, consultant and trainer, she has presented lectures and workshops on cultural issues across the U.S. and internationally. She is co-creator, with Thomas K. Holcomb, of two DVDs: See What I Mean and A Sign of Respect.
